单片机设计与应用基础教程

单片机设计与应用基础教程
作 者: 陆子明 徐长根
出版社: 国防工业出版社
丛编项:
版权说明: 本书为公共版权或经版权方授权,请支持正版图书
标 签: 单片计算机
ISBN 出版时间 包装 开本 页数 字数
未知 暂无 暂无 未知 0 暂无

作者简介

暂缺《单片机设计与应用基础教程》作者简介

内容简介

本书主要讲述了微型计算机结构、单片机设计的方法和一些基本单片机的结构与原理。基本常识方面介绍了单片机的发展及其意义,从单片机程序设计的基本指令功能、编程步骤和技巧来讲述单片机编程,并对MCS-51单片机的结构和原理进行讲述。最后对单片机系统的扩展以及接口技术、单片机的关键技术进行描述。 本书的最大特点是从当前单片机的基本设计常识入手,面对单片机设计的人门者和专业人士,讲述现有单片机设计技术和应用。本书最后通过大量实例对单片机的应用进行分析,所选用的实例具有一定的代表性,目的是让单片机的初学者和从事单片机应用的开发人员根据实际需要来选择应用。该书的读者对象主要是单片机设计的初学者和有一定基础的专业人士,它从最基本的原理入手,对初学者具有领路的意义;同时在书中对单片机系统的扩展和应用进行了讲述和分析,所以对专业人士也具有一定的参考价值。

图书目录

第1章 概述

1. 1 单片机的发展及意义

1. 2 单片机结构及品类

1. 2. 1 单片机内部结构

1. 2. 2 单片机的品类

1. 3 单片机的应用特点

1. 3. 1 单片机控制系统的一般模式

1. 3. 2 单片机应用控制系统的研制过程

第2章 微型计算机基本常识

2. 1 数的表示与计算

2. 1. 1 进位计数制

2. 1. 2 二进制的运算

2. 1. 3 二进制中带符号数的表示及运算

2. 1. 4 数的小数点表示

2. 1. 5 常用编码

2. 2 基本数字逻辑电路

2. 2. 1 门电路的逻辑代数

2. 2. 2 组合逻辑电路简介

2. 2. 3 时序逻辑电路

2. 2. 4 逻辑电路常用器件

2. 3 微型计算机的组成及工作过程

2. 3. 1 微型计算机系统的概念

2. 3. 2 微处理器和微型计算机的组成

2. 3. 3 微型计算机的工作过程

2. 3. 4 单片机技术发展现状

第3章 单片机程序设计

3. 1 指令功能

3. 1. 1 指令的表示形式

3. 1. 2 指令格式

3. 1. 3 指令系统的寻址方式

3. 1. 4 指令功能

3. 2 编程步骤

3. 3 汇编语言程序举例

3. 3. 1 汇编语言特点

3. 3. 2 汇编语言的基本结构

3. 3. 3 定时程序

3. 3. 4 查表程序

3. 3. 5 数据极值查找程序

3. 3. 6 数据排序程序

3. 3. 7 数据检索程序

第4章 MCS-51单片机的结构与原理

4. 1 MCS-51单片机的结构

4. 1. 1 MCS-51单片机的基本组成

4. 1. 2 MCS-51单片机内部结构

4. 2 MCS-51单片机引脚及其功能

4. 3 8051存储器配置

4. 3. 1 程序存储器扩展

4. 3. 2 数据存储器扩展

4. 4 CPU时序和其他电路

4. 4. 1 片内振荡及时钟信号的产生

4. 4. 2 机器周期和指令周期

4. 4. 3 CPU取指. 执行周期时序

4. 4. 4 访问外部ROM和外部RAM的操作时序

4. 5 I/O端口结构

4. 5. 1 串行FO端口

4. 5. 2 并行FO端口

4. 6 串行接口

4. 6. 1 串行通信的基本知识

4. 6. 2 串布接口

4. 7 中断系统

4. 7. 1 I/O方式

4. 7. 2 中断的概念

4. 7. 3 MCS-51中断系统结构及中断控制

4. 7. 4 中断响应过程以及响应时间

第5章 单片机模/数及数/模转换

5. 1 模/数转换接口及应用

5. 1. 1 A/D转换器概述

5. 1. 2 MCS-51和A/D的接口

5. 1. 3 应用举例 A/D转换

5. 2 数/模转换接口及应用

5. 2. 1 D/A转换器接口的技术性能指标

5. 2. 2 单缓冲方式的接口与应用

5. 2. 3 双缓冲方式的接口与应用

5. 2. 4 应用举例 D/A转换

5. 2. 5 A/D和D/A转换中的若干技术问题

第6章 单片机子系统扩展及接口技术

6. 1 扩展程序存储器

6. 1. 1 常用的程序存储器芯片及程序存储器扩展技术

6. 1. 2 8051扩展2KBRAM

6. 1. 3 8031扩展8K字节EEPROM

6. 2 并行FO端口的直接应用

6. 2. 1 I/O端口的直接输儿输出

6. 2. 2 BCD码拨盘输入端口

6. 3 可编程并行I/O端口器件的扩展技术

6. 3. 1 扩展8255A可编程外围并行端口芯片

6. 3. 2 扩展8155可编程外围并行端口芯片

6. 3. 3 扩展多片I/O端口及存储器的实例

6. 4 键盘与显示器接口技术

6. 4. 1 键盘与接口技术,

6. 4. 2 LED显示器与接口技术

第7章 单片机的几项关键技术

7. 1 单片机系统加密技术

7. 1. 1 硬件加密技术

7. 1. 2 软件加密技术

7. 1. 3 软硬件相结合的加密技术

7. 2 单片机数据采集浮点放大技术

7. 3 单片机可靠性技术

7. 3. 1 系统干扰的主要来源和可靠性设计的一般方法

7. 3. 2 防止程序出轨的软硬件措施

7. 3. 3 电源及其净化技术

7. 3. 4 屏蔽技术

7. 3. 5 隔离技术

7. 3. 6 抑制反电势干扰

7. 3. 7 编程中的抗干扰

7. 3. 8 A/D和D/A转换器的抗干扰措施

第8章 单片机在监测及控制子系统中的应用

8. 1 单片机测控小系统前向电路

8. 1. 1 传感器简介

8. 1. 2 传感器的基本性能

8. 2 数字滤波程序

8. 3 数据采集

8. 4 布尔处理的应用举例

第9章 单片机的应用举例

9. 1 最小系统实验

9. 1. 1 最小系统实验一

9. 1. 2 最小系统实验二

9. 1. 3 最小系统实验三

9. 2 打印机接口实验

9. 3 串口异步通信实验

9. 3. 1 串口异步通信实验

9. 3. 2 异步串口通信扩展的实验

9. 4 高速数据采集系统

9. 4. 1 系统的结构方案设计

9. 4. 2 多路并行A/D系统的工作原理及功能

9. 4. 3 系统软件设计

参考文献